Super Junior’s Eunhyuk has officially withdrawn his retirement pledge after winning first place on KBS2’s Music Bank on February 7. His song UP N DOWN triumphed over IVE’s REBEL HEART, securing the top spot.
Before the broadcast, Eunhyuk shocked fans by declaring, "If I win first place, I will retire." To add to the fun, his longtime bandmate Donghae even held up a sign reading "Retire" on stage during the celebration.

However, on February 8, Eunhyuk took to social media to express his heartfelt gratitude and officially take back his retirement statement. He admitted that the win was unexpected and left him at a loss for words during his acceptance speech.
Eunhyuk thanked his fans, writing, "This award was made by you all. I will continue to be a singer and idol who never becomes complacent and never disappoints you." He also expressed appreciation for his agency and Super Junior members, emphasizing their 20-year bond.
Looking ahead, Eunhyuk sees this win as motivation to prepare for Super Junior’s 20th-anniversary album, promising an exciting year for both him and the group. He ended his message on a lighthearted note: "And can I cancel my retirement?"
Eunhyuk released his first solo album EXPLORER on January 27, marking two decades since his debut. Super Junior members Donghae and Kyuhyun showed their support by celebrating alongside him.
